Peg/ Ppg 17/ 18 Dimethicone - Ingredient Explanation

Peg/ Ppg 17/ 18 Dimethicone

Function: Emulsifying

1. Definition Peg/ Ppg 17/ 18 Dimethicone:

Peg/ Ppg 17/ 18 Dimethicone is a silicone-based polymer that is commonly used in cosmetics as an emollient and conditioning agent. It is a combination of polyethylene glycol (PEG) and polypropylene glycol (PPG) chains attached to a dimethicone molecule.

2. Use:

Peg/ Ppg 17/ 18 Dimethicone is used in cosmetics for its ability to provide a smooth and silky feel to the skin and hair. It helps to improve the spreadability of products, enhance their texture, and provide a protective barrier on the skin to prevent moisture loss. This ingredient is often found in moisturizers, hair care products, sunscreens, and makeup.

3. Usage Peg/ Ppg 17/ 18 Dimethicone:

When using products containing Peg/ Ppg 17/ 18 Dimethicone, it is important to be aware of any potential sensitivities or allergies to silicone-based ingredients. It is generally considered safe for use in cosmetics, but individuals with sensitive skin may want to perform a patch test before using products with this ingredient. Additionally, as with any cosmetic product, it is recommended to follow the manufacturer's instructions for proper application and usage.
